  • This was from a banner day during last summer's Bear Mating Season. A whole slew of bears passed through. A few of them were traveling solo, in pursuit of particular, elusive partners. But some of them were part of a roving band of merry bears. Cyder was among the latter ursine travelers. He was really enjoying the company.
    Some of you may recognize "Cyder" from his signature "Does a Bear Fall in the Forest?" move, which I posted last year. (I'm including a link at the end of this video just in case you missed that.)
    Cyder and my favorite male bear of 2023, Scruffy, had themselves a time on and around this time. Those two were traveling together with several sows, and courting the same girls. They were all generally throwing a great big bear party in the woods. In between communal marking sessions on the bulletin-board tree and showing off for the available girls, Cyder and Scruffy took turns enjoying the Rub-a-Dub-Tub.
    As some of you may recall, poor Cyder has an eye injury which affected his balance and depth perception, but that didn't keep him from enjoying himself, and playing with the rubber ducky.       Over the years, I’ve become positively fascinated by bears during mating season. I have been seeing more communal/roving bands of merry bears during those summers of love than any other time of year. (Not counting Mama Bears with cubs or yearlings - that’s a given.)
      I wonder sometimes how much of the cooperative behavior I’ve been seeing (in the last couple years) is primarily due to my recent favorite male bear, Scruffy. Scruffy has a decidedly jovial attitude, is quite friendly and “plays well with others.”
      I was devastated to see (days after the fact, via my trail cameras) a bear come through here last autumn with what looked like a broken hip or femur. This happened after there had been a long-ish absence from Scruffy. I didn’t recognize the bear at first because it had lost too much weight. I realized later on that that bear might be my beloved Scruffy. I’m not 100% certain of that, but I’m fairly certain and it just breaks my heart every time I think about it.
      Thing is, some bears heal remarkably well over winter in their dens. There is some promising science in the ability of broken bear bones to heal over winter. It’s a thing. I’ve seen plenty of big adult bears swing through her with signature walks - with profound limps, and odd gaits that hint at previous traumatic injury.       I’ve actually been seeing more bear activity this winter than in previous winters. Mostly from a very roly-poly Mama Bear with her very roly-poly bear cubs. That trio swung through here on Christmas Eve, and again only recently. I got some great footage of them. The cubs look so big and mature, the Mama Bear will probably dispatch with them very early on, come spring, so she can hook up with a boy-bear this summer to make more cubs. 😁
      I got to watch several sows courting during last summer’s mating season, so there’s a good chance I’ll get to see at least one of them visiting here with little cubs in tow next spring and summer. I’m really looking forward to that, too!
